Chapter Eight

E arl Rose was the kind of man you’d least expect to be a fixer, aside from the fact that his hands were always dirty. An avid gardener, Earl spent every Saturday and Sunday tending to his vegetable garden, plentiful with carrots, potatoes, and cabbages. Dirt was, in fact, so much a part of him that it filled the creases on his knuckles and knees like a permanent, unfashionable tattoo. Aside from this, he had a clean appearance. Bushy Santa beard, immaculately-shaped eyebrows, and a round jawline like the underside of an egg. Gertie had been referred to him through her P.I., who had referred her to another P.I., who referred her to his cousin, who “knew a guy”. After exchanging a series of emails—she had been told to ask him to “trim the roses”—he agreed to meet at her house the following Saturday morning, when June was at cheer practice.

“So two people?” he asked her. “How old?”

“Sixties, maybe seventies?” She winced, knowing he was not much younger than they were.

He nodded. “That’ll be easy.”

“Really?”

“All we have to do is figure out when they’re going somewhere, and I’ll cut the brake lines to their car. Piece of cake. These people like to travel? Heading for the highway anytime soon?”

“It has to be a highway?”

“They have to be going fast enough to die if they crash. If they’re just going down the street to the grocery store, they’ll get clipped—at best—and end up with some property damage. But you want them dead-dead, so again, any highway travel planned?”

Gertie shook her head.

Earl stroked his beard, leaning back on the sofa. It crinkled and squeaked beneath him, and he frowned, uncomfortable. “Well, that’s what you’ll have to figure out then.”

“And what do I do?”

He shrugged. “Just call me. I’ll be around.”

“For payment…”

“You’re going to make a check in the amount of $250,000 to Rose Landscaping Services LLC. And if anyone asks you about it, it’s to service the garden you have here.” He turned to look out the back window, an appreciative smile on his face. “You’re the first client I’ve worked with where that would actually be a feasible excuse for dropping that chunk of change. The rest I’ve had to build gardens for.”

“Gardens?”

“Landscaping is my primary business. Fixing is my second.” He withdrew a business card from his wallet and offered it to her. Small roses and vines curled around the elegant black letters. “And hey, if I get the layout of your garden, well, it makes it easier to plant bodies if needed.”

“I can’t have bodies being buried here.”

“Oh, it’s just a hypothetical.” He waved a dismissive hand. “Anyways, I’ll expect the check before I expect the call, Gertie.”

“Really?” She was baffled as he rose to his feet with a grunt. Wouldn’t the payout happen after the hit?

“Yes, really. You pay me upfront to do the job, and keep me quiet.” He tapped his forehead a few times, then pressed his finger to his lips. He smiled. “I’ll see myself out.
